    Thalassemia Care Guidelines

    Modern clinical guidelines for thalassemia emphasize early detection, timely intervention, and lifelong follow-up care. The goal is to identify complications early and manage them before they progress into severe conditions affecting multiple organ systems.

    These guidelines are designed to ensure that every patient receives individualized and high-quality care based on disease severity, age, and overall health status.

    1. Regular Blood Monitoring

    Patients require frequent complete blood count (CBC) tests and hemoglobin analysis to evaluate anemia severity and disease progression. Ongoing monitoring helps doctors adjust treatment plans effectively.

    2. Iron Level Assessment

    Iron overload is a major complication in thalassemia. Serum ferritin tests and MRI scans are used to measure iron accumulation in the body, especially in the liver and heart. Early detection is critical for preventing long-term damage.

    3. Organ Function Tests

    Regular evaluation of liver and heart function is essential, as these organs are highly vulnerable to iron toxicity. Endocrine function may also be monitored to detect hormonal imbalances early.

    4. Personalized Treatment Plans

    Each patient requires a tailored treatment strategy based on their condition. This may include blood transfusions, iron chelation therapy, nutritional support, and regular specialist consultations to ensure optimal outcomes.

    Thalassemia Management Strategies

    Effective thalassemia management strategies are designed to reduce symptoms, prevent complications, and improve long-term survival. Since thalassemia is a chronic blood disorder, treatment must be continuous, carefully monitored, and adjusted according to disease severity, patient age, and overall health condition.

    A comprehensive management plan focuses on maintaining adequate hemoglobin levels, controlling iron overload, and protecting vital organs such as the heart, liver, and endocrine glands. In addition, improving energy levels and daily functioning is a key part of long-term care.

    Blood Transfusion Therapy

    Regular blood transfusions are a cornerstone of treatment for patients with moderate to severe thalassemia. These transfusions help maintain adequate hemoglobin levels, ensuring proper oxygen delivery to tissues and organs.

    Without transfusion support, patients may experience severe anemia, fatigue, growth delays, and organ stress. However, long-term transfusion therapy must be carefully managed to avoid iron buildup, which requires additional monitoring and treatment.

    Iron Chelation Therapy

    Iron overload is one of the most serious complications associated with repeated transfusions. Iron chelation therapy is used to remove excess iron from the body and prevent toxic accumulation in organs.

    If left untreated, iron overload can damage the liver, heart, and endocrine system, leading to long-term health complications. Regular monitoring of iron levels ensures that chelation therapy remains effective and appropriately adjusted over time.

    Splenectomy (in Selected Cases)

    In some patients, the spleen may become overactive and destroy red blood cells at an increased rate, worsening anemia. In such cases, surgical removal of the spleen (splenectomy) may be considered.

    This procedure can reduce the rate of red blood cell destruction and decrease transfusion requirements. However, it is only recommended in carefully selected patients, as it may increase the risk of infections and requires lifelong preventive care.

    Stem Cell Transplant

    Bone marrow or stem cell transplantation is currently the only potential curative treatment for thalassemia. It replaces the defective blood-forming stem cells with healthy donor cells, allowing the body to produce normal hemoglobin.

    Although this procedure offers the possibility of a complete cure, it is limited by factors such as donor availability, patient eligibility, cost, and potential complications. For this reason, it is generally considered in severe cases where other treatments are insufficient.

    Comprehensive Long-Term Approach

    Successful management of thalassemia requires combining all available treatment methods with regular monitoring and supportive care. This includes routine blood tests, iron level assessments, organ function evaluation, and lifestyle modifications.

    When applied consistently, these strategies significantly improve quality of life, reduce complications, and support better long-term health outcomes for patients living with thalassemia.

    Supportive Care for Thalassemia Patients

    Supportive care for thalassemia patientssupportive care for thalassemia patients is a crucial component of long-term disease management, as it focuses not only on medical treatment but also on improving daily functioning, mental health, and overall quality of life. Since thalassemia is a lifelong condition, supportive care helps patients adapt physically and emotionally while maintaining stability in day-to-day activities.

    Along with clinical treatment, supportive care strengthens overall outcomes and works closely with structured thalassemia care guidelines to ensure holistic management.

    Nutritional Support

    A well-balanced and carefully planned diet is essential for maintaining energy levels, supporting immunity, and improving overall health. Patients are often advised to follow dietary guidance based on their iron levels and treatment plan.

    Proper nutrition helps:

    • Maintain healthy growth in children
    • Support red blood cell production
    • Improve energy and reduce fatigue

    In many cases, nutritional planning becomes an important part of broader thalassemia management strategies, especially for long-term stability.

    Psychological Care

    Living with a chronic blood disorder can place emotional stress on patients and families. Anxiety, depression, and emotional fatigue are common challenges that require proper attention.

    Psychological care includes:

    • Counseling and therapy sessions
    • Emotional support groups
    • Stress management techniques

    Integrating mental health support into routine care is an important part of modern thalassemia patient care best practices, ensuring that emotional well-being is treated with the same importance as physical health.

    Infection Prevention

    Patients with thalassemia, especially those receiving regular transfusions or splenectomy, may have increased susceptibility to infections. Preventive measures are essential to reduce health risks.

    Key strategies include:

    • Timely vaccinations
    • Good personal hygiene practices
    • Regular medical check-ups
    • Early treatment of infections

    These preventive actions are strongly aligned with updated thalassemia care guidelines, helping reduce avoidable complications and hospitalizations.

    Family Education

    Educating caregivers and family members plays a major role in effective long-term disease management. When families understand the condition, they are better prepared to support treatment adherence and recognize early warning signs.

    Family education helps in:

    • Improving medication compliance
    • Enhancing early symptom detection
    • Supporting the emotional stability of patients
    • Strengthening long-term disease control

    Well-informed caregivers are a key part of successful supportive care for thalassemia patients, ensuring consistent care outside the clinical setting.

    Complications Without Proper Care

    Failure to follow proper medical guidance or thalassemia care guidelines can lead to serious and potentially life-threatening complications. Without consistent treatment and monitoring, the disease can progressively worsen over time.

    Possible complications include:

    • Severe and chronic anemia
    • Multi-organ failure due to iron overload
    • Delayed growth and developmental issues in children
    • Cardiovascular disease and heart failure
    • Liver damage and long-term metabolic disorders

    These risks highlight why structured care and regular follow-up are critical components of thalassemia patient care best practices. Early intervention significantly reduces the likelihood of irreversible complications.
